8 Reasons Why We Don't Deserve Dogs

As mere humans, we are simply unworthy of such perfect companions.

We often take for granted the unrivaled companionship that dogs provide us with. This scruffy species offers a type of friendship that simply cannot be found within the two-legged population. They bestow upon us the entirety of their existences, as long as they get treats. Humans are simply not worthy of the remarkable love and service of dogs and here’s why.


1. We leave them every day.

While we leave the house to go to school or work every day, our dogs are left at home by themselves to hold down the fort. Unless you have hidden cameras in your house or you come home to an array of trash and loose pillow stuffing, you really never know what your dog does all day. Truthfully, your dog probably doesn’t do much other than await your return and enthusiastically greet you when you arrive home.


2. They protect us.

Dogs are known for their protective tendencies — when strangers approach, dogs tend to boldly let us know. They are also very aware of any abnormalities. Many dogs can be trained to sniff out bombs, drugs, or even cancer. They possess skills to help and protect humans in ways that exceed human ability.


3. They love unconditionally.

Dogs are indifferent towards gender, race, age, or appearance. Unlike many humans, your dog never shows prejudice. Your dog doesn’t mind if you don’t wash your hair for a week or if you wear Crocs. Even if you look like you spent the last week on the couch watching Netflix, your dog is still more than willing to walk you around town.

7. They dedicate their whole lives to us.

You may have your dog for a short fraction of your life, but your dog’s whole life revolves around you. Your dog accepts the role of being your right hand and your best friend and it remains loyal to you for its entire life. While you may have family, friends, and responsibilities, your dog only has you. You are the center of your dog’s universe.


8. They make the best friends.

Due to all of these characteristics, your dog is one of the best companions that you can possibly have. Your dog loves you unconditionally, eats your food, and lives to make you happy. Truthfully, dogs are so amazing that we, as humans, are simply unworthy of their companionship.
